Managing Barcodes for Retail Products
The Barcodes tab lets you assign one or more barcodes to a product. This is especially useful in retail environments where products may exist in different pack sizes or promotional formats.
Adding barcodes to products
Each barcode can be linked to a specific product and can optionally trigger a different price level.
How to add a barcode
- Go to the product screen and open the Barcodes tab.
- Click Add Barcode.
- Enter or scan the barcode number exactly as it appears on the product.
- Optionally select the Price Level this barcode should trigger.
- Click Save.
Example: add one barcode for a standard packet of biscuits and another for a promotional pack using a special price level.
Barcodes must be unique across all products.
Best practices for barcode management
- Keep every barcode unique in the system.
- Use standard formats such as EAN-13 or UPC where possible.
- Test new barcodes on the POS to verify both the product link and the price.
Common use cases
- Retail Products: different sizes, such as 330ml versus 500ml.
- Promotional Pricing: promotional wrappers or event-specific prices.
- Multi-Pack Variants: pack sizes such as a 6-pack versus a single unit.
Example: one barcode may sell a chocolate bar at £1.00, while a promotional wrapper barcode sells it at £0.80.
Troubleshooting barcode issues
- Duplicate Barcode Error: search the product list to find the existing product and resolve the conflict.
- Wrong Price at Till: check that the correct price level is linked to that barcode.
- Not Scanning: make sure the label is clear and the scanner lens is clean.
Poor-quality labels or faded prints can cause scanning problems at the POS.
FAQ
Can I assign more than one barcode to a single product?
Yes. This is ideal for alternate packaging, different sizes, or different price levels.
Can I use the same barcode on two products?
No. Every barcode must be unique in the system to avoid POS conflicts.
What happens if I scan a barcode with no price level attached?
The product is sold using the default price model.
Can barcodes be branch-specific?
No. Barcodes apply globally across all branches and products.
